๐Ÿ‘️ The Shift: Making Work Visible

Mieruka, a Japanese concept meaning “making things visible,” transforms workplaces by ensuring that:

  • Abnormalities are instantly recognizable
  • Decisions are data-driven and immediate
  • Everyone understands the current state at a glance

When combined with Advanced 5S, the workplace evolves from being merely “clean” to becoming intelligent, responsive, and self-regulating.

Andon lights are visual, color-coded signaling devices used in manufacturing to indicate the status of production lines or workstations, typically signalingๆญฃๅธธ (green), a need for assistance (yellow/amber), or a production stoppage (red). Part of the lean manufacturing "Jidoka" method, they empower workers to flag issues immediately, reducing downtime and improving quality control.

๐Ÿ”น SESSION 2: 5S → ADVANCED 5S (2 hrs)

๐Ÿ“Œ 5S Breakdown

  • Sort (Seiri)
  • Set in Order (Seiton)
  • Shine (Seiso)
  • Standardize (Seiketsu)
  • Sustain (Shitsuke)

๐Ÿšฆ WHAT AN ANDON DASHBOARD MUST DO

๐Ÿ‘‰ Instantly show:

  • Abnormality
  • Location
  • Severity
  • Action required
  • Response time

๐Ÿ‘‰ Golden Rule:
“If it’s not visible in 5 seconds, it’s not Andon.”
